MSME Ministry Announces Discounts on Khadi & Village Industries Products October 5, 2024 MSME Sampark Msme News 0 The Ministry of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SME) has introduced a 25% wage hike for spinners and a 7% increase for loom weavers, effective from October 2. This move was originally announced on September 17. Manoj Kumar, Chairman of the Khadi and Village Industries Commission (KVIC), noted that spinners, who were previously earning ₹10 per hank, will now receive ₹12.50, reflecting an effort to improve economic conditions for rural workers. Kumar highlighted that under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s leadership over the past decade, wages have risen by 213%, marking significant progress toward rural economic empowerment through the Khadi sector. To further boost this sector, a nationwide discount campaign is underway, offering a 20% discount on Khadi products and a 10% discount on Village Industries products. The discount period began today and will run until November 30. Kumar credited the transformation of spinners’ and weavers’ lives to Prime Minister Modi’s vision, noting that the “Khadi Revolution” has significantly boosted rural employment. He also reported that the Khadi sector surpassed ₹1.55 lakh crore in business last fiscal year, reinforcing its critical role in India’s rural economy.
